Baring Head

-O3-

Sampling
Sampling height : 10
Description : continuous
Sampling and analysis frequency : Hourly
Sampling environment :
Description for sampling analysis : Continuous sampling. Air for these measurements is drawn from 5 metres above the ground through a dedicated teflon tube with a 0.5 um teflon filter on the inlet to exclude aerosols.


Instrument and Analysis
Measurement method : UV Photometric
Current status and history of instrument : UV Photometric ozone analyser
Description of instrument : For 1991-2004: Dasibi model 1003-PC, Serial number 3584

For 2005 onwards: Thermo Electron Corporation TEI-49i ozone analyser.


Calibration
Current scale employed in the measurement :
Measurement calibration : Multipoint calibration versus Transfer Standard traceable to US EPA NIST Standard Reference Photometer in October 2003.
Scale and calibration(treasability) :


Data Processing
Measurement unit : ppb
Data processing :
Processing for averaging : Processing for Hourly Data:
For 1991-2004: Data are submitted to WDCGG as hourly averages (of 6 10-minute values); with an error term , which is the standard deviation of the 10-minute values.

For 2005 onwards: Data are submitted to WDCGG as hourly averages (of 12 5-minute values); with an error term , which is the standard deviation of the 5-minute values.

Data flag : Data are flagged for baseline conditions (which are onshore winds, i.e. when speed > 5 m/s and wind between 150 and 210 degrees).
Sampling Conditions flag
=0: not specified
=1: not baseline
=2: baseline
